PRESTATAIRE MODE

In the context of a worker secondment agreement (contrat de mise à disposition de travailleurs), Kiddobee remains the employer of the childcare provider at all times. The client family exercises day-to-day direction of the provider's work by delegation only. Disciplinary powers remain exclusively with Kiddobee.

MANDATAIRE MODE

In the context of a worker placement contract (contrat de placement de travailleurs), the client is the employer of the person carrying out the service at their home. In this capacity as employer, the client is subject to various obligations arising in particular from the Labour Code, the Social Security Code, and the Convention collective nationale des particuliers employeurs et de l'emploi à domicile of 15 March 2021 (IDCC 3239).

1. Scope and Nature of Services

Kiddobee is an organisme de services à la personne operating in two modes depending on the contract:

  • Prestataire mode: Kiddobee is the employer of the childcare provider and is responsible for employment contracts, salary payments, social contributions and paid leave. The provider is seconded to the client family under a mise à disposition agreement.
  • Mandataire mode: the client family is the employer of the provider. Kiddobee acts solely as administrative agent, assisting with formalities (employment contract, URSSAF/Pajemploi declarations, payslips). The client assumes all employer obligations under the Labour Code and CCN IDCC 3239.

Under prestataire mode, while Kiddobee retains full employer responsibility, the client family exercises by delegation certain day-to-day working condition responsibilities — specifically task instructions and schedule management. Disciplinary power remains exclusively with Kiddobee.

Provider selection is carried out by a named Kiddobee advisor (référent) using a proprietary matching process based on compatibility criteria including personality fit, communication style and childcare approach. The algorithm ranks profiles to assist the advisor's review; the final selection is always made by the advisor. Kiddobee will communicate the name and contact details of the assigned référent to each client.

Current activities: Kiddobee is declared for childcare of children aged 3 and over (prestataire and mandataire modes). Agrément for children under 3 and children with disabilities is pending; these activities will only be offered once the agrément has been obtained.

2.3 Right of withdrawal

As all contracts are concluded at a distance (online), the client has 14 days from the date of signature to withdraw without providing reasons and without penalty (Article L.221-18 of the French Consumer Code). During this period, no service will be delivered and no payment will be collected beyond the €149 annual subscription, which is a pre-contractual fee for the search process already initiated.

By exception, if the client expressly requests in writing that services begin before the end of the withdrawal period, Kiddobee may begin performing. The client acknowledges that exercising the right of withdrawal after services have commenced will result in payment for hours actually delivered.

2.4 Trial period

A trial period of 15 calendar days applies from the date of the first actual session with the assigned provider (not from the date of contract signature). During this period, the client may terminate the contract without providing reasons. Hours actually worked during the trial are invoiced and must be paid. The €149 annual subscription is not refunded.

2.5 Termination after trial period

After the 15-day trial period, the client must give 14 days' written notice to terminate. If the client wishes to stop immediately, 14 days of contracted hours will be invoiced regardless of whether sessions are used. Kiddobee may also terminate with immediate effect in the event of material breach by the client.

8. Mandataire Mode – Specific Terms

In mandataire mode, the client family is the employer. The client is solely responsible for all employer obligations under French labour law and the CCN des particuliers employeurs (IDCC 3239), including salary payments, URSSAF/Pajemploi declarations, and employment contract management.

Kiddobee's mandataire services are invoiced at €95 TTC per month plus a one-time setup fee of €900 TTC at the start of the mandate. TVA non applicable – Article 293B du CGI.

The end of the mandate agreement does not terminate the employment contract between the client and the provider. The client remains the provider's employer and is responsible for any termination process.

10. Tax Benefits and Financial Assistance

Kiddobee's services may qualify for a 50% income tax credit (crédit d'impôt, Article 199 sexdecies CGI). Kiddobee will provide an annual tax certificate (attestation fiscale) per Article D.7233-4 of the Labour Code. Eligibility is the client's sole responsibility.

Clients with children under 6 may be eligible for CAF CMG assistance subject to income and activity conditions. Kiddobee can assist with understanding the process and providing required documents, but the CAF's decisions are entirely independent of Kiddobee.
